My Buying Guides on K Cup And Espresso Maker

1. What I Look for First

When I shop for a K Cup and espresso maker, I first think about how I actually drink coffee every day. I want a machine that can make a quick single cup in the morning, but I also want the option to enjoy a richer espresso-style drink when I have more time. For me, versatility matters most because it saves counter space and gives me more value in one appliance.

2. Brewing Options That Fit My Routine

I always check whether the machine can handle both K Cups and espresso pods or ground coffee. Some models only brew espresso-style shots, while others offer multiple settings like lungo, latte, cappuccino, or regular coffee. I prefer a machine that lets me switch between drink styles easily, especially if different people in my home like different coffee strengths.

3. Size and Counter Space

I pay close attention to the machine’s size before buying. A combo coffee maker can be bulky, so I measure my counter space first. If I have a smaller kitchen, I look for a compact model that still gives me the features I want. I also think about water tank placement and whether I can easily refill it without moving the machine around.

4. Ease of Use

I like machines that are simple to operate, especially on busy mornings. Clear buttons, easy pod loading, and straightforward controls make a big difference for me. If a machine has too many complicated steps, I know I probably won’t use it as often. A removable drip tray and easy-to-clean parts are also important in my decision.

5. Espresso Quality

For espresso, I look for good pressure and consistent temperature. I know that not every combo machine makes true café-style espresso, so I check whether the model uses enough pressure to produce a decent crema and strong flavor. If I want a more authentic espresso experience, I prefer a machine that gives me stronger extraction and better control.

6. K Cup Performance

When I use K Cups, I want the brew to come out hot, smooth, and flavorful. I look for a machine that extracts well without making the coffee taste weak. Brew size options are helpful too, because I can choose a smaller cup for stronger flavor or a larger cup when I want more coffee.

7. Milk Frothing Features

If I enjoy lattes or cappuccinos, I make sure the machine has a milk frother or steam wand. I like built-in frothers because they make the process easier, but I also consider whether I’m comfortable using a separate frother. For me, this feature adds a lot of value if I want coffeehouse-style drinks at home.

8. Cleaning and Maintenance

I always think about cleaning before I buy. A machine that is easy to descale, wipe down, and rinse saves me time and hassle. I prefer removable parts that I can wash quickly. Since coffee oils and milk residue can build up fast, I know regular maintenance keeps the machine working well and my drinks tasting better.

9. Water Reservoir and Heating Time

I like a larger water reservoir because it means fewer refills, especially when I’m making several cups in a row. I also check how fast the machine heats up. On mornings when I’m in a rush, I want coffee ready quickly. A machine with fast preheating is always more practical for my lifestyle.

10. Price and Long-Term Value

I compare the price with the features I’ll actually use. Sometimes a more expensive model is worth it if it gives me better durability, stronger espresso, and more brewing options. I also think about the cost of K Cups, espresso pods, filters, and cleaning supplies. For me, the best machine is not just affordable upfront, but also cost-effective over time.
